CITATION : James William Doyle v Christine Maree Glass & 2 Ors [2010] NSWSC 94 This decision has been amended. Please see the end of the judgment for a list of the amendments.
HEARING DATE(S) : 11 February 2010
JUDGMENT DATE : 22 February 2010
JURISDICTION : Common Law
JUDGMENT OF : Harrison AsJ
(1) A declaration that the decision of the Proper Officer of the Motor Accidents Authority of New South Wales issued on 28 October 2009 in matter No 2009/02/0118 is vitiated by error of law. DECISION : (2) An order in the nature of certiorari removing into the Court the decision of the Proper Officer issued on 28 October 2009 in matter No 2009/02/0118 and quashing that decision. (3) An order that matter No 2009/02/0118 be remitted to the Motor Accidents Authority of New South Wales to be determined in accordance with law. (4) The first and second defendants are to pay the plaintiff's costs as agreed or assessed.
CATCHWORDS : ADMINISTRATIVE REVIEW - Judicial Review - ERROR OF LAW - Medical assessment under Motor Accidents Compensation Act 1999 - Where Proper Officer made decision to refer the matter for further assessment - Whether Proper Officer made error in law
LEGISLATION CITED : Motor Accidents Compensation Act 1999 Supreme Court Act 1970
CATEGORY : Principal judgment
Craig v South Australia (1995) 184 CLR 163 CASES CITED : Garcia v Motor Accidents Authority (2009) NSWSC 1056 Kirk v Industrial Relations Commission; Kirk Group Holdings Pty Ltd v WorkCover Authority of New South Wales (Inspector Childs) [2010] HCA 1 (3 February 2010)
